Qantas is hoping to restart international flights more than eight months earlier than previously predicted but only if the flights are heavily subsidised by the Australian federal government. Any resumption of international services would only be to help rescue an estimated 25,000 Australians who have registered their desire to return home but have effectively found themselves stranded overseas.
